判断两个时间段范围是否有交集(时间重叠)问题经常遇到,比如预约会议室开会,活动的开始结束等,本文做此分析。 前提:本文时间传参已做限制,结束时间必须大于开始时间 1、正向思维 代码如下 (oneStartTime<=otherStartTime&&otherStartTime<=oneEndTime)||(oneStartTime<=otherEndTime&&otherEndTime<=oneEndTime)...
DM excel两分钟-87-vlookup + 大括号常规office版本的使用(补充#85) 2294 0 03:10 App DM excel两分钟-103-对筛选后的数据进行vlookup查找 811 0 00:54 App 合并多表数据更好的方法 368 0 04:36 App DM excel两分钟-99-判断时间段是否包含指定日期的极简方法(妙手天成) 9503 2 03:26 App DM excel...
要判断这两个时间段是否重叠,我们只需要看以下几个条件: A的开始时间是否在B的时间区间内。 A的结束时间是否在B的时间区间内。 B的开始时间是否在A的时间区间内。 B的结束时间是否在A的时间区间内。只要以上四个条件中有一个满足,就说明这两个时间段有重叠。 公式实现 📈如果你想要用公式来实现这个判断,可以...
1.参考值跨天,输入值不跨天,如果输入值的结束点小于参考值的开始点,此时,参考值要-1天,再比较二个时间段是否重叠 (此时,输入值完整在参考值的左边) 2.参考值不跨天,输入值跨天,如果参考的结束点小于输入值的开始点,此时,输入值要-1天,再比较二个时间段是否重叠 (此时,参考值完整地在输入值的左边) 3....
要判断这两个时间段是否重叠,我们需要检查以下几个条件: A的开始时间是否在B的时间区间内。 A的结束时间是否在B的时间区间内。 B的开始时间是否在A的时间区间内。 B的结束时间是否在A的时间区间内。只要以上四个条件中有一个成立,就说明两个时间段有重叠。
待判断开始时间:$start_time 待判断结束时间:$end_time mysql 表名:test 表开始时间字段:start_time 表结束时间字段:end_time 常规判断重叠方法(判断四种情况): select count('x') fromtestwhere(start_time < ‘$start_time’ && end_time > ‘$start_time’ && end_time < ‘$end_time’) -- 情况...
1. 准备数据:在Excel中,准备一个包含时间段信息的表格,包括开始时间和结束时间。2. 添加公式:在表格中添加一列,用于判断时间段是否重叠。在该列中,使用以下公式:=IF(AND(B2=C1),"重叠","不重叠")其中,B2和C2分别是当前行的开始时间和结束时间,D1和C1分别是上一行的开始时间和结束时间。
在Java中判断时间重叠,首先需要明确时间重叠的定义,即两个时间段存在交集。具体步骤包括确定要比较的时间段,获取它们的起始和结束时间,然后编写代码进行比较,最后通过测试确保代码的正确性。以下是详细的分点回答: 明确时间重叠的定义: 时间重叠指的是两个时间段存在交集,即一个时间段的结束时间不早于另一个时间段的...
使用公式检查重叠的日期/时间范围 1.选择开始日期单元格,转到名称框输入名称并按输入 成功为该范围指定范围名称的关键。 看截图: 2.然后选择结束日期,然后在名称框并按下输入 键。 看截图: 3.选择要放置判断的空白单元格,然后键入此公式= SUMPRODUCT((A2 = startdate))> 2,然后将自动填充手柄向下拖动到带有公式...